(Latin conventus). (拉丁语conventus ) 。
Originally signified an assembly of Roman citizens in the provinces for purposes of administration and justice.原来,标志着一个集会的罗马公民,在省为宗旨的行政和司法。 In the history of monasticism the word has two distinct technical meanings:在过去的历史修道一词有两种截然不同的技术含义:
A religious community of either sex when spoken of in its corporate capacity.一个宗教社区的任一性别的时候,谈到了在其企业的能力。 The word was first used in this sense when the eremitical life began to be combined with the cenobitical.这个词最初是用在这个意义上,当eremitical生活开始结合起来,同学习cenobitical 。 The hermits of an Eastern laura, living in separate cells grouped around that of their common superior, when spoken of collectively, were called a conventus.该隐士的东方劳拉,生活在不同的细胞中都围绕着说,他们的共同上级,当谈到集体,被称为conventus 。 In Western monasticism the term came into general use from the very beginning and the technical phrase abbas et conventus signifies to this day the entire community of a monastic establishment.在西方修道生活的任期到一般使用从一开始就与技术短语阿巴斯等conventus标志着这一天,整个社会的一个寺院的建立。
The buildings in which resides a community of either sex.建筑物中居住社区的任一性别。 In this sense the word denotes more properly the home of a strictly monastic order, and is not correctly used to designate the home of what is called a congregation.从这个意义上讲一词指更妥善的家中严格的寺院秩序,是不正确地使用指定的家中什么是所谓的聚集。 In addition to these technical meanings, the word has also a popular signification at the present day, by which it is made to mean in particular the abode of female religious, just as monastery denotes that of men, though in reality the two words are interchangeable.除了这些技术性的含义,这个词也有流行的意义,在现今社会中,它是指在特定的居留权的女性宗教,正如寺意味着男人,但在现实中这两个词是可以互换。 In the present article the word is taken chiefly in its popular sense.在目前的条字,是采取主要是在其广受欢迎的常识。 The treatment, moreover, is limited to those features which are common to all, or nearly all, convents, while peculiarities due to the special purpose, rule, or occupation of each religious order are explained in the pertinent article.治疗,而且,只限于那些特点,是共同的全部或几乎全部,修道院,而特殊性,因特殊用途外,规则,或占领的每一个宗教秩序解释有关文章。
